New chairman of the scientific advisory board
Recently, the scientific advisory board of Leibniz-IWT has a new chairman. Prof. Dr.-Ing. habil. Martin F.-X. Wagner from the TU Chemnitz replaced the previous chairman, Prof. Dr.-Ing. habil. Thomas Böllinghaus from BAM (Federal Institute for Materials Research and Testing). The new chairman, Prof. Wagner, has been head of the Chair of Materials Science at Chemnitz University of Technology since 2010. He has been awarded the Honor Ring by the German Engineers’ Association and the DGM Award by the German Materials Society for his scientific work. His research focuses on the mechanical behaviour of materials, in particular the relationship between microstructure and property profile. With his expertise, Prof. Wagner will support Leibniz-IWT in the future as the new chairman of the scientific advisory board and will be available for advice on scientific questions.
